Output 853165ebbbcc8e08dfc33d5aa57bdfb29fd97ef5a0156ea68a4f07f6f64d388a:0

value
42430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b01ca96b4e256f9121bc33b59e67f30c4e28671d OP_EQUAL
address
3HkDBmARinXhHYvDeYYUdi6gLf3HCc4mTz
transaction
853165ebbbcc8e08dfc33d5aa57bdfb29fd97ef5a0156ea68a4f07f6f64d388a
confirmations
153801
spent
true